Output 664df9df6ac7787e05393bce5b0578c78134aa63d1c2726febb84adcf417aa0b:3

value
22903260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40dc9fec689de2cc3bd12d028d5a7d7ec77ea5c7 OP_EQUAL
address
MDp7myozsVe7FESxvzCZXF4GHzXTLo9B6Q
transaction
664df9df6ac7787e05393bce5b0578c78134aa63d1c2726febb84adcf417aa0b
spent
true